您是否知道可以在Silverlight中使用的任何好的纪律或免费音频/声音组件(在客户端更好)?
所需功能:
>可视化(波形,峰形等,缩放,编辑音量,平移,开始和结束标记等)
>编辑(频道:音量,静音,淡入淡出等,合并,剪切,复制,粘贴等效果)
>混合不同的音轨,创建一个下混音
>以Silverlight可用(压缩)格式导出某些结果
我找到的一些有用的项目:
> Saluse MediaKit for Silverlight (MP3解码器,AudioPreProcessor,可视化器,效果)
> Microsoft Design Toolbox sound mixer (incl. source code and video)和Demo
解决方法
我不知道任何工具或库完全符合您的要求,但是这个Silverlight库可能能够帮助您了解如何实现这些功能.它更适合用作声音发生器,而不是用于编辑和混音,但控制音量,平移和混音的原则在源代码中:
http://silversynth.codeplex.com/
该库仅支持未压缩的PCM波形音频.